Product features
– 100% ring-spun cotton (lightweight 153 g/m²) for soft, breathable comfort
– Tubular knit (no side seams) for a clean, waste-reducing silhouette
– Ribbed knit collar and shoulder tape to retain shape and prevent stretching
– DTG body prints with optional DTF sleeve/neck labels for crisp artwork
– OEKO-TEX® STANDARD 100 certified and EU-compliant safety standards
